Description
Directory traversal vulnerability on ONKYO TX-NR686 1030-5000-1040-0010 A/V Receiver devices all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via a .. (dot dot) and %2f to the default URI.

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Onkyo | Tx-Nr686 Firmware | 1030-5000-1040-0010 |
